> Subject: [Intel-wired-lan] [PATCH iwl-next v4 04/13] ice: Disable vlan pruning
> for uplink VSI
> 
> In switchdev mode, uplink VSI is configured to be default VSI which means it
> will receive all unmatched packets.
> In order to receive vlan packets we need to disable vlan pruning as well. This
> is done by dis_rx_filtering vlan op.
